We have been together since 1995 (grade 8). We were married on the 7th of April 2007 & had our first child in September. It has been a very busy & fulfilling year for us!

Jason has been around horses his whole life. While growing up he & his family were very sucessful & versatile when it came to horses. "The Coveney's" were known to have some very handy sporting horses which they trained themselves. Jason & one in particular known as "Twinkie" went on to win the 1997 Junior Barrel Race at the Mt Isa Pro Rodeo. When he wasn't going fast he was showing, numerous ponies for countless Supremes & Championships in both the led & hack classes throughout the Central West & Central Highlands Show Circut for many years. He then gave the quiet ones away & tried his hand at Rodeo. He settled for the event known as the Bareback & has sucessfully competed in it for several years. In December 2006 he injured his knee & shoulder off a horse at Deniliquin whilst rodeoing in NSW/ VIC & he has given bareback riding away (for now anyway?).  Over the years his love for work on the land had him mustering & he is keen to take on reining, cutting & campdrafts. Who knows where Jason might turn up!

Kristy was taught to ride at age 4 however, her interest in horses didn't become solid until high school.  Any equine event catches her eye and as a Junior she was into Gymkhanas, Stockman's challenges & drafting. She rode in the hack ring for a couple of years but prefers the sport of Barrel Racing. In 2002 Kristy was crowned Rodeo Queen of Australia & travelled to the USA. The highlight of her trip was riding in the Grand Entry at the American Pro Rodeo Finals in Las Vegas. Jaydee was born on September 6th 2007 & Kristy was keen to step back on Stevie, they proved to be very consistant throughout 2006 & Kristy wants to get the most out of the creamy who she will one day, retire gracefully.  Kristy admires any horse who can gallop, stop & walk away on a loose rein!
